Alvan (Alvin), IL vs Hopewell, IL
Alvan (Alvin) is moderately more affordable than Hopewell, with a 6.7% lower cost of living index. Alvan (Alvin) scores 81 compared to 86 for Hopewell, where the US average is 100. This difference means residents of Hopewell can expect to pay noticeably more for everyday expenses, housing, and services.
When it comes to buying, median home values in Alvan (Alvin) are $84,400 compared to $185,700 in Hopewell, a 55% gap.
Median household income in Alvan (Alvin) is $94,167 compared to $105,000 in Hopewell (-10.3%). While Hopewell is more expensive, its higher salaries more than compensate — residents there may actually end up with more disposable income.
